Celebrate Spring at the Prairie Wildlife and Wildflower Adventure, Sunday, April 26, 2026, 2 PM – 4 PM at the Ellis County Rural Heritage Farm. ADMISSION AND ACTIVITIES ARE FREE! Bring your family and kids and grandkids to enjoy a Sunday afternoon in the country. Enjoy FREE wildflower walks, interactive exhibits, and demonstrations about the wildlife, birds, flowers, plants, and trees native to the rich Blackland Prairie of Texas with a particular emphasis on fun and educational children’s activities. In partnership with the Indian Trail Chapter of the Master Naturalists, this year’s activities will feature, in addition to wildflower walks, how to create a nature journal, a craft table for making colorful chenille pipe cleaner bees, learning about spittle bugs and their importance in the natural world, seeing live critters that inhabit the Blackland Prairie, and viewing a rainwater harvesting system that has been installed at the Farm. A special treat for the event is FREE live music by Members of the Lone Star State Dulcimer Society.
